Delbert Wadle, 72, passed away Friday, December 19, 2008 at Mercy Hospital Medical Center. Funeral services will be held 1:00pm Tuesday at Hamilton’s Funeral Home, 605 Lyon Street. Visitation will be held from 5 to 7pm Monday at the funeral home.
Delbert was born at home in Lacona, Iowa to Andrew and Marie (Schurman) Wadle. He attended country schools and Lacona High School and served in the US Army during the 1950’s. Delbert enjoyed camping, fishing and Bluegrass and old country music festivals. He also belonged to a camping club, the Central Iowa Barbeque Club.He retired from John Deere in Ankeny, after 30 years of service.
